Originally Posted by dlaratta1
I haven't done much with injectors before, just carbs. What would be needed to fit these to a 4.0. Nothing crazy just cai. Thanks
if you have a 2000/2001 4.0 these are a straight swap.

if you have a 1999 or earlier you need 703 injectors instead of 784s. but 703s will be a straight swap for a 1999 or earlier
